Management Commentary

Management commentary shared alongside the the previous quarter earnings focused heavily on the strategic investments the company has made to expand its operating footprint over the course of the quarter. Leadership noted that the negative EPS print was partially tied to one-time, non-recurring costs associated with supply chain infrastructure upgrades and entry into two new regional markets, though a full breakdown of operating expenses was not included in the public release. Management also highlighted progress in building out its telehealth service offerings, noting that user adoption of its digital health platforms has grown steadily in recent months, though specific user growth or revenue metrics for the segment were not disclosed. The commentary also referenced ongoing cost optimization efforts across all business units, which leadership stated are designed to reduce recurring operating expenses over time, without sharing specific cost reduction targets. Forward Guidance

Cosmos Health did not issue formal quantitative forward guidance alongside its the previous quarter earnings release, consistent with its historical disclosure practice of sharing only qualitative outlook updates with investors. Leadership noted that the company may face near-term headwinds, including ongoing global pharmaceutical supply chain volatility and evolving regulatory requirements for consumer wellness products in its core operating markets. At the same time, management flagged potential growth opportunities from the upcoming full rollout of its new line of over-the-counter nutritional supplements, which are set to hit retail shelves across multiple regions in the coming months. The company also stated that it would continue to evaluate potential strategic partnerships and small acquisitions to expand its product portfolio, though it noted that any such moves would be balanced against efforts to narrow operating losses over time. Market Reaction

Following the release of the the previous quarter earnings, trading in COSM shares has seen mixed price action in recent sessions, with trading volume slightly above average in the first two trading days after the results were published. Analyst commentary following the release has been largely mixed, with many market observers noting that the lack of disclosed revenue data creates additional uncertainty for investors seeking to assess the company’s top-line growth trajectory. Some analysts have pointed to the company’s ongoing investments in high-growth segments like telehealth and consumer wellness as potential long-term upside drivers, while others have noted that the persistent negative EPS remains a key area of focus for investors ahead of future operational updates. Market data indicates that investor sentiment toward COSM has been mixed in recent weeks, as participants weigh the company’s expansion plans against its current operating performance.
